directions

  • Place 4-1/2 cups of the potatoes in a saucepan add water. Bring to a boil reduce heat cover and cook 15-20 min or until tender. Remove from heat; do not drain. Mash potatoes stir in butter.
  • In a 3 quart slow cooker combine the ham, celery, onion, garlic powder, paprika, pepper and remaining cubed potatoes. Stir in the mashed potatoes top with cheese. Cover and cook 5-6 hours or until potatoes are tender. Stir in the sour cream until blended. Thin soup with milk if desired.
